3. In-Game Communication Tools.

If the Game you play has functions that allow you to communicate with other users (such as, forums, text messaging, and text or voice chat) (“Communication Tools”), we process any Personal Information that you enter or say using such Communication Tools, to provide you and other users with the better Game experience.

Please be aware that these Communication Tools are designed to share what you have entered or said to other users, and therefore, whatever you enter or say will be disclosed to other users. We strongly encourage you not to disclose any information that can or may be used to identify or contact you in any way. Typical examples are your name, address, e-mail address and phone number, but do not forget that there is other information you should be careful when disclosing, such as, the school you go, where you work, your social networking services account, age, and so on.

Remember that if the other users can see or hear what you entered or said, it is the same as it being disclosed to the public. You may have options to whom your content will be shared. Be careful with whom and what you are sharing.

We do not sell your Personal Information that we process for this purpose, including the Personal Information of minors.

4. In-Game Incentives.

We sometimes offer in-Game incentives for one Game to the users who have played or are playing another Game (“Other Game”).

For us to be able to check who has or has not played the Other Game, we will seek if there are any play data of the Other Game (either on your device or on our game server) after you start playing the Game. For example, we may seek play data for the Other Game released in 2022 to check who has or has not played that Other Game in order to decide whether or not to offer in-Game incentives for its sequel released in 2023.

Incentives that we offer generally are not “financial incentives” under the CCPA (“Financial Incentive”). If we ever do offer you any Financial Incentive, we will provide you a separate notice of Financial Incentive in accordance with the CCPA.

We do not sell your Personal Information that we process for this purpose, including the Personal Information of minors.
